Tomba di Nerone, located in the northern part of Rome, is an important archaeological site named after a monument believed to be the tomb of Emperor Nero. In reality, it is the sepulcher of Publio Vibio Mariano, a prominent figure from the 3rd century. The area is rich in history, featuring nearby natural reserves and historical villas, making it a serene escape from the city's hustle. Visitors can explore its lush surroundings, including the Insugherata Nature Reserve, which offers scenic views and walking trails.
